Consultant Midwife for Intrapartum Care and Complex Births – Whittington Health. The post holder will provide expert clinical leadership within the maternity service and designated areas by delivering professional leadership and support for midwifery staff. The role includes substantial clinical activity and is focused on providing exemplary leadership for midwives in clinical practice within and across intrapartum areas.
Responsibilities
* Lead programs of care for women and families requiring advanced clinical assessment and work with other midwifery and obstetric colleagues to develop personalised care plans which meet individual needs, including cases outside current clinical guidance where necessary.
* Provide clinical support and apply flexible guidance to meet service and family needs.
* Lead and evaluate training strategy across intrapartum areas to ensure education and development for the maternity workforce.
* Deliver consultancy services within intrapartum care and provide professional leadership to midwifery staff.
